Last weekend at a powerful international workshop about the Arab Spring at my school, I not only listened to some incredible scholars and people who experienced the violence discuss what is going on in our world and the phenomenon of revolutions which has been labeled the "Arab Spring," but I also gained some serious inspiration for how to empower those voices too easily silenced. A passionate alumna from my school, Esra’a Al Shafei started www.mideastyouth.com, a powerful platform for voices in countries where censorship constantly plagues the power of technology. In addition, Esra'a and one of her partners, Rima Kalush, constructed an online forum, http://www.migrant-rights.org/, which encourages the people and migrants who have access to speak out and get help with the injustices in the labor systems of the Gulf countries, while also helping spread awareness to those of us on the outside.
